What does a Mining Engineer do?
A Mining Engineer is responsible for the development, planning, and supervision of mining operations. They work to locate and extract mineral resources while ensuring the safety and sustainability of the process.
How much does a Mining Engineer make on average?
While salaries can vary depending on experience and location, the average salary for a Mining Engineer in the U.S. is estimated to be over $100,000 annually.
What qualifications do I need to be a Mining Engineer?
Typically, a bachelor's degree in Mining Engineering is required for entry-level positions. Many professionals also hold a master's degree or have specialized training in areas such as geology or mineral exploration.
